Tyrannon's Familiar

Power Attributes:

Charge
- Energy cost is equal to half your equilibrium
+ Summons a controllable Golem Familiar
+ The Golem Familiar will periodically become charged
+ Charging can occur multiple times and will stack

Maintain
+ Works while your Golem Familiar is summoned
+ Siphons charges from your Golem Familiar
  • Siphoned charges return energy
  • Siphoned charges increase your damage



Siphon Damage Bonus:




1 siphon stack+2.88% damage
2 siphon stacks+5.77% damage
3 siphon stacks+8.50% damage
4 siphon stacks+11.32% damage



Summary:
- An interesting power to say the least. Unlike the Necromancy summon there is no time limit, and after being summoned trying to activate this power again utilizes a 'Power Siphon'. As the small golem fights it gains charges, and you are able to use these charges to siphon energy from the golem if you should need it. This siphon effect also grants a small bonus to damage that increases as you siphon more stacks from the golem, but due to the game's current design and use of hidden decimals, I cannot provide numbers with absolute certainty. In addition, it may be possible to have more than 4 stacks, but as the buff expires, the stacks drop off until you lose the damage boost. Overall the damage for the golem is very low even at high levels and high intelligence, so unless this is changed the golem appears to be more of a utility power. A walking energy battery of sorts for the heavy energy user.
